ANSIBLE_METADATA = {'metadata_version': '1.0',
'status': ['preview'],
'supported_by': 'core'}
DOCUMENTATION = """
---
module: junos_lldp
version_added: "2.4"
author: "Ganesh Nalawade (@ganeshrn)"
short_description: Manage LLDP configuration on Juniper JUNOS network devices
description:
- This module provides declarative management of LLDP service
on Juniper JUNOS network devices.
options:
state:
description:
- State of the LLDP configuration.
default: present
choices: ['present', 'absent']
active:
description:
- Specifies whether or not the configuration is active or deactivated
default: True
choices: [True, False]
requirements:
- ncclient (>=v0.5.2)
notes:
- This module requires the netconf system service be enabled on
the remote device being managed
"""
EXAMPLES = """
- name: Enable LLDP service
junos_lldp:
state: present
- name: Disable LLDP service
vyos_lldp:
state: absent
"""
RETURN = """
diff.prepared:
description: Configuration difference before and after applying change.
returned: when configuration is changed and diff option is enabled.
type: string
sample: >
[edit]
+ protocols {
+ lldp {
+ disable;
+ }
+ }
"""
import collections
from ansible.module_utils.basic import AnsibleModule
from ansible.module_utils.junos import junos_argument_spec, check_args
from ansible.module_utils.junos import load_config, map_params_to_obj, map_obj_to_ele
from ansible.module_utils.junos import commit_configuration, discard_changes, locked_config
try:
from lxml.etree import tostring
except ImportError:
from xml.etree.ElementTree import tostring
USE_PERSISTENT_CONNECTION = True
def main():
""" main entry point for module execution
"""
argument_spec = dict(
purge=dict(default=False, type='bool'),
state=dict(default='present', choices=['present', 'absent']),
)
argument_spec.update(junos_argument_spec)
module = AnsibleModule(argument_spec=argument_spec,
supports_check_mode=True)
warnings = list()
check_args(module, warnings)
result = {'changed': False}
if warnings:
result['warnings'] = warnings
top = 'protocols/lldp'
param_to_xpath_map = collections.OrderedDict()
param_to_xpath_map.update([
('disable', {'xpath': 'disable', 'tag_only': True, 'is_key': True})
])
state = module.params.get('state')
module.params['disable'] = True if state == 'absent' else False
want = map_params_to_obj(module, param_to_xpath_map)
ele = map_obj_to_ele(module, want, top)
with locked_config(module):
diff = load_config(module, tostring(ele), warnings, action='replace')
commit = not module.check_mode
if diff:
if commit:
commit_configuration(module)
else:
discard_changes(module)
result['changed'] = True
if module._diff:
result['diff'] = {'prepared': diff}
module.exit_json(**result)
if __name__ == "__main__":
main()
